Crosby Heafey: SAN FRANCISCO OFFICE SIGNS INTELLECTUAL PROPERTY PRO

Rich Doyle, former general counsel for Gamut Interactive - a startup that's been put on ice due to lack of funding - has bounced back into practice as a partner in the San Francisco office of Oakland's Crosby Heafey Roach & May.
